Episode 159: An Unexpected Survival Life 28
Two months had passed since we arrived under Moriya’s care.
Let’s take a moment to check everyone’s levels.
Arata has been actively leveling up. He has reached level 47, the highest among the three of us.
His Strength is 1200, and his Endurance is 1000, with two stats now in the four-digit range.
Madoka’s level has increased nearly threefold since we got here. She is now level 33.
Not only has her Light Magic improved, but all of her magic attributes have also reached level 7.
Haku already had a high level and didn’t see any increase, but Gregori has leveled up to 105.
In terms of Endurance, Gregori now rivals Haku, an advanced-tier magical beast. And as a guardian familiar to protect Madoka, it’s in top form.
And then there’s Sunny… before I knew it, its level had risen to 30. It surpassed mine by far, and she had become much stronger than I could ever be.
“…I’m the only one left behind…”
“Really? I think you’re getting stronger too, Maki-kun.”
“Well, yes, but I’m still only level 15! I’ve only gained 3 levels since we came here.”
Though my level is now 15, my highest stat is Magic at 450, which is lower than Sunny’s weakest stats—Strength and Dexterity at 530.
…….Am I really Sunny’s master?
“If only I could use magic, I could be more proactive in taking down magical beasts.”
“Well, that’s probably difficult.”
“…Huh?”
“There are some magic spells that an Appraiser can learn, but they’re probably only low-level spells. Even if you poured all of your magic into it, it wouldn’t be enough to defeat the magical beasts around here.”
“…Ehhh?”
Hearing this so bluntly really drained my motivation.
But Moriya must have known that. Because next, he said exactly what I wanted to hear.
“That’s why, now that your magic has increased. I’ve got a gift for you, Maki-kun.”
“…What’s this?”
“It’s not advanced-level magic, but it’s a magical device that can cast intermediate-level magic.”
“……There are attack-type magical devices?!”
This is exactly what I’ve been looking for! Why didn’t you give this to me from the start?!
“Well, with the amount of Magic you had until now, even if you used it, you wouldn’t have been able to cause lethal damage.”
“Grr… Well, when you put it that way, I can’t argue.”
“Right? But now, with your current Magic stat, it should be fine to use it at least once.”
H-he said it’s only once though.
“But being able to take down a magical beast by yourself is a pretty big deal, you know? The experience distribution will change a lot too.”
My level increased thanks to Sunny.
Because Sunny actively defeated magical beasts, I got some of the experience as well. It helped me go from level 12 to 15.
…..I may have to sleep with my head at Sunny’s feet for the rest of my life.
“…Pikya?”
“No, it’s nothing!”
Maybe Sunny noticed my thoughts, as it tilted its head and looked at me. So I quickly gave a nervous laugh and said it was nothing.
“Ahaha! Well, Sunny’s a smart one. So don’t worry about it, Maki-kun.”
“That’s not exactly what I’d call ‘don’t worry’.”
“I really mean it. If we keep going at this pace, taking down one magical beast per day, your level will steadily rise. And then we can speed things up.”
“Well, I guess so.”
“By the time you leave here, reaching level 20 shouldn’t be a dream. So hang in there!”
“Pi-kyah!”
I couldn’t help but nod, encouraged not only by Moriya but also by Sunny.
Still, it looks like I can only rely on this magical device. So I guess I’ll have to do my best.
“By the way, what kind of magic can it cast?”
“Blade of Severance.”
“…Huh?”
“I said, Blade of Severance. It requires at least 400 Magic stats. But for magical beasts with less than 1000 Endurance, they can be cut through regardless of their Endurance.”
“…That’s definitely not intermediate-level magic! Is it an advanced-level spell?!”
Normally, magical beasts with Endurance over 1000 are rare. And a blade that ignores Endurance is nothing short of terrifying!
“No, no, this is undoubtedly intermediate-level magic. …Ah, but I wonder how it is in the current age? This is from the time when I was active, after all.”
…I’ve decided not to trust Moriya’s claim about this being intermediate-level magic. I’ll gratefully use it. But when we return to Granzawall, maybe I’ll ask Leyreina-san to confirm it.
“Starting tomorrow, let’s all focus on leveling up.”
“Isn’t Madoka’s magic training important?”
“Since all her elemental magic levels have gone up, and she’s also strengthened her attack magic, I think she’s fine for now. It may still be tough for her to make it on her own, but for a while, she should be able to perform well.”
That’s probably true. Her stats have already become strong enough that she doesn’t even need the fruits anymore!
“…Sigh. Everyone around me is getting stronger and stronger.”
“Maki-kun, you’re so negative. You’re getting stronger too, so don’t worry!”
…Alright, I’ll start by trying to catch up to Yuria’s power. Catching up to Arata and Madoka is probably impossible now.
